> +static int smp8759_config_read(struct pci_bus *bus,
> +             unsigned int devfn, int where, int size, u32 *val)
> +{
> +     int ret;
> +     struct pci_config_window *cfg = bus->sysdata;
> +     struct tango_pcie *pcie = dev_get_drvdata(cfg->parent);
> +
> +     /*
> +      * QUIRK #1
> +      * Reads in configuration space outside devfn 0 return garbage.
> +      */
> +     if (devfn != 0)
> +             return PCIBIOS_FUNC_NOT_SUPPORTED;
> +
> +     /*
> +      * QUIRK #2
> +      * Unfortunately, config and mem spaces are muxed.
> +      * Linux does not support such a setting, since drivers are free
> +      * to access mem space directly, at any time.
> +      * Therefore, we can only PRAY that config and mem space accesses
> +      * NEVER occur concurrently.
> +      */
> +     writel_relaxed(1, pcie->mux);
> +     ret = pci_generic_config_read(bus, devfn, where, size, val);
> +     writel_relaxed(0, pcie->mux);

This is a major issue and possibly even a security problem.
Unprivileged users can cause config accesses via lspci/setpci.

I don't have a good suggestion for addressing it, but if you can't
make this work reliably, you need at least a dev_err() in the probe
function and probably a taint of the kernel (see add_taint()).
